About 3 Merton Crescent
3 Merton Crescent is a four-bedroom detached house in Portchester, Fareham, Fareham (PO16 9NL). It has a recorded floor area of 80 m² (around 861 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(March 2018) shows an E (score 41),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 86), a 3-band jump.
At 80 m² the property is well over the postcode median (47 m² across 5 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 80% of similar EPCs). Across 1997–2018,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£392,000 is 42.5% above the 2018 sale price. Sold September 2018 for £275,000.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2018.
